Complex systems do not change simply because we decide they should.

They transform when conditions allow new patterns of organisation to emerge.

Opening the Field explores those conditions. Drawing on insights from physics, thermodynamics, cybernetics, complexity science, and ecology, the book traces the intellectual journey that revealed how living systems organise themselves through fields of relationship.
